heres what happened. tried to flash xecutor bios on bank0 and frostythesnowman's vga bios on bank1.
something happened and now i cant boot off of either bank. reboots 3 times and then stays on with light blinking green to red. its a 1.6 xbox. i can still boot M$'s bios but cant seem to be able to flash the modchip with anything.

what should i do?

If you installed using a pinheader, the easiest thing would be to buy a new chip and just flash one bios at a time. Seriously, why would you flash two bios' and then check to see if it worked?

Do things one at a time, that way you know exactly when you screwed up.
Why do you need a VGA bios and a regular one?
